What is Gamma AI — explained in simple terms

What is Gamma AI

Gamma is an online platform that uses artificial intelligence to automatically create presentations, documents, and web pages. You enter a topic or a short description — and the service builds the structure, writes the text, selects the design, and adds images on its own.

Unlike ChatGPT or Gemini, Gamma does not just generate text — it immediately gives you a ready visual product: slides with design, colors, headings, and proper formatting. You do not need to do anything else manually.

What Gamma AI can do:

  • Generate presentations (from 10 to 75 slides depending on the plan)
  • Create documents and landing pages in a website-like style
  • Turn PDF, Word, or PowerPoint files into new presentations
  • Support real-time collaboration (like Google Docs)
  • Embed videos, GIFs, polls, charts, and forms directly into slides
  • Publish a presentation via link or download it in PDF and PowerPoint format

The core idea of Gamma is this: instead of spending hours building slides, you describe what you want, and get a finished result in 60 seconds.

How to sign up for Gamma AI — step by step

How to sign up for Gamma AI — step by step

Step 1: Go to the website

Open gamma.app in your browser. Click the “Sign up free” or “Get started” button. Registration takes less than a minute.

Step 2: Sign in with Google

Gamma offers two ways to sign up: through a Google account (recommended — faster and easier) or through email and password. Choose Google, sign in — and you are in.

Step 3: Set up your profile

After signing in, Gamma will ask a few questions: what you plan to use the service for (study, business, team, personal), your experience with presentations, and preferred formats. You can skip them, but your answers help the AI better understand your prompts.

Step 4: Get free credits

After registration, you automatically receive 400 AI credits. One full 10-slide presentation costs about 40–50 credits. That means you can create 8–10 full presentations for free — more than enough to evaluate the service.

Pro tip: invite a friend via your referral link — for each successful registration, Gamma gives +200 credits to both you and the invited person. This can significantly expand your free balance.

How to create a presentation in Gamma AI — step-by-step instructions

Step 1: Start a new project

On the main page of your workspace, click the “+ New” or “Create” button. Gamma will offer three formats: Presentation (slides), Document (document page), and Webpage (landing page).

Choose Presentation.

Step 2: Choose the creation method

Gamma offers three paths:

  • Generate — enter a topic, and the AI builds everything by itself (the fastest option)
  • Paste in text — paste your own text, and Gamma will structure and format it
  • Import file — upload a PDF, PPTX, or Word document, and Gamma will transform it

For the first time, choose Generate.

Step 3: Enter the topic and adjust settings

In the text field, type your topic. Gamma supports the Ukrainian language — you can enter your prompt directly in Ukrainian.

Examples of good prompts:

  • “A presentation about the benefits of remote work for small businesses”
  • “A pitch deck for a food delivery startup: problem, solution, market, team”
  • “An educational presentation: what artificial intelligence is for 8th–9th grade students”

Then Gamma will offer you a choice of:

  • Number of cards (slides) — from 8 to 25 (in the free version up to 10)
  • Format — horizontal, vertical, or document
  • Language — choose “Ukrainian”

Step 4: Generate — wait 30–60 seconds

Generation — wait 30–60 seconds, click “Generate”

Click “Generate” and watch the slides appear within seconds. Gamma builds the structure, writes the text, selects images, and applies a design theme.

The result is a finished presentation with headings, subheadings, text, and illustrations. No blank slides, no “content goes here.”

Step 5: Edit and refine

Generation is only the start. Gamma provides a full editor:

  • Click any text and edit it manually
  • Select a card and ask the AI to “make this slide shorter” or “add more detail”
  • Change the image — click the picture and choose another one from the library or upload your own
  • Change the design theme — one click changes the colors and fonts of the entire presentation
  • Add new cards and drag them into the right place

Step 6: Share or download

You can:

  • Share a link — anyone with the link can view the presentation online
  • Download as PDF — available in the free version
  • Download as PowerPoint (.pptx) — available in the free version
  • Publish as a webpage — Gamma gives you a link in the format gamma.app/your-presentation

Please note: in the free version, all published presentations display a “Made with Gamma” badge. To remove it — you need a paid plan.

Gamma AI — plans and pricing in 2026

As of April 2026, Gamma has four individual plans:

Plan Price AI credits Slides at a time Key features
Free Free 400 (one-time) up to 10 Basic generation, PDF and PPTX export, Gamma badge
Plus $8/month (annual) or $10/month 1,000/month up to 20 No Gamma badge, custom colors and logo, advanced AI models
Pro $18/month (annual) or $25/month 4,000/month up to 40 View analytics, API access, custom domains (up to 10), custom fonts
Ultra $100/month 20,000/month up to 75 The newest AI models, Studio Mode, 100 custom domains

For teams:

  • Team — $20/month per seat (minimum 2 users): shared brand kit, admin panel
  • Business — $40/month per seat (minimum 10 users): enterprise features

Which version should you choose

The free plan — if you want to try the service and make a few presentations for internal use. 400 credits are enough for 8–10 full presentations.

Plus ($8–10/month) — if you present to clients, partners, or in public. It removes the Gamma badge and gives you 1,000 credits monthly — enough for regular use 2–3 times a week.

Pro ($18–25/month) — if you need analytics (who viewed the presentation, for how long), your own domain, and full control over branding. For marketing teams and sales managers.

TechVisor tip: start with Free. 400 credits are genuinely enough to understand whether the service suits you. If you like it — Plus at $8/month on annual billing pays for itself after the very first client presentation.

Pros and cons of Gamma AI — an honest assessment

Pros and cons of Gamma AI — an honest assessment

Pros

Incredible speed. From idea to finished presentation — less than a minute. This really changes the approach to preparation: instead of “I need to sit down and make a presentation,” it becomes “let me try it in 2 minutes.”

Beautiful design without effort. Gamma generates genuinely attractive slides — not templated and not amateurish. The design themes are modern, and the typography is correct.

Interactive elements. You can embed a YouTube video, a Typeform form, a poll, a live chart, or a Figma prototype directly into a slide. No other AI presentation tool does this in the same way.

Web format. The presentation lives as a web page — you can share a link, and the recipient opens it in a browser without downloading anything. Convenient for clients.

Collaboration. Like Google Docs — several people can edit at the same time, and all changes sync automatically.

Ukrainian language support. Gamma understands prompts in Ukrainian and generates content in Ukrainian.

Cons

Credit limit in Free. 400 credits are one-time only and do not refresh. If you use the service actively, they will run out in 2–3 weeks.

“Made with Gamma” badge in the free version. For client-facing and public presentations, this may be inconvenient — it can look unprofessional.

Less customization than PowerPoint. If you need pixel-perfect control over every element, Gamma is not for you. It is optimized for speed, not maximum flexibility.

Complex animations are unavailable. Gamma does not create complex slide transitions like PowerPoint. Animation is minimal.

The interface is in English by default. While the content is generated in Ukrainian, the platform interface is mostly in English. It can be changed in settings, but beginners may still find this confusing.

Useful tips for working with Gamma AI

A more detailed prompt = a better presentation. Instead of “presentation about marketing,” try “a presentation for small business clients about 5 Instagram content marketing strategies for increasing sales.” The more precise you are, the more accurate the result will be.

Use text import. Do you already have a draft or notes? Paste them into Gamma through “Paste in text” — it will structure and format your content into slides by itself.

Edit through AI commands. Do not fix everything manually — click on a slide and type in the chat “make this slide shorter” or “rewrite it more formally.” Gamma will do it.

Change the theme in one click. If you do not like the design, there is a “Themes” option in the top menu. One click — and the entire presentation design changes. The texts and structure stay the same.

Earn credits through referrals. Share your referral link with colleagues or students — +200 credits for each one.

Frequently asked questions about Gamma AI (FAQ)

Is Gamma AI free?

Yes, there is a free version with 400 AI credits — enough for about 8–10 full presentations. The credits are one-time and do not renew (except through referral rewards). For ongoing use, you need a paid plan starting from $8/month.

Does Gamma AI support Ukrainian?

Yes. You can enter a prompt in Ukrainian, and Gamma will generate the presentation in Ukrainian. In the account settings, you can also switch the interface to Ukrainian.

Can I download the presentation in PowerPoint?

Yes, even in the free version. Gamma allows you to export presentations in PDF and PPTX (PowerPoint) formats. This is convenient if you need to send the file to people who do not have a Gamma account.

How is Gamma AI different from ChatGPT?

ChatGPT generates text — you get text. Gamma generates a finished visual product — you get a formatted presentation with slides, design, and images. These are different tools for different tasks. ChatGPT + Gamma is an excellent combination: ChatGPT writes the content, and Gamma turns it into slides.

Can Gamma be used for teamwork?

Yes. Gamma supports real-time collaboration — several people can edit the same presentation at once, just like in Google Docs. There are separate Team and Business plans for team use.

Is Gamma AI safe? Is my data stored?

Gamma is certified under the SOC 2 Type II standard — a serious data security standard trusted by corporations. Your presentations are stored in Gamma’s cloud. If you work with confidential materials, carefully read their Privacy Policy or consider a plan with password protection for presentations (available in Pro).

Is Gamma AI suitable for school pupils and students?

Yes, this is one of the most popular use cases. Students use Gamma for course defenses, reports, and group projects. The free version is fully suitable for educational purposes.
